b. 1841 Ireland. d. 26/05/1885 Maine.
DATE OF MOH ACTION: 05/08/1864 Mobile Bay, Alabama.
He was born in Ireland and entered the Union Navy at Boston, Massachusetts. His rank was Landsman.
MOH CITATION:
Served on board the USS Oneida in the engagement at Mobile Bay, 5 August 1864. Severely wounded, Preston remained at his gun throughout the engagement which resulted in the capture of the rebel ram Tennessee and the damaging of Fort Morgan, carrying on until obliged to go to the surgeon to whom he reported himself as "only slightly injured." He then assisted in taking care of the wounded below and wanted to be allowed to return to his battle station on deck. Upon close examination it was found that he was wounded quite severely in both eyes.
